Article: Fund Management: Felton adjusts focus of M&G capital fund.

Mike Felton has finished restructuring M&G's capital fund after changing 50 per cent of the stockholdings.

Felton, who took over from David Jane seven weeks ago after joining from Isis, says the capital fund is now unashamedly a clone of the UK prime fund he ran at Isis, which was ranked in the first quartile over three years, outperforming the FTSE All Share index by 17.5 per cent and the UK all companies sector average by 17.3 per cent.

He believes the fund can deliver the performance of a focus fund but with lower volatility than the FTSE All Share through active management and risk awareness.
